服务器 CPU数量对虚拟化性能的影响分析
一、引言
随着云计算和虚拟化技术的快速发展,服务器 CPU 的数量对虚拟化性能的影响日益受到关注。
服务器 CPU 的数量不仅决定了物理计算能力,还直接影响虚拟机的性能表现。
本文旨在分析服务器 CPU 数量对虚拟化性能的影响,为企业在构建虚拟化环境时提供决策依据。
二、背景知识
1. 虚拟化技术
虚拟化技术是一种将计算机硬件资源(如 CPU、内存、存储等)虚拟化为多个独立、可管理的虚拟资源的技术。
通过虚拟化技术,可以在单个物理服务器上运行多个虚拟机,从而提高资源利用率和系统灵活性。
2. 服务器 CPU 数量与虚拟化性能的关系
服务器 CPU 数量是影响虚拟化性能的关键因素之一。
更多的 CPU 数量意味着更高的计算能力,可以在虚拟化环境中支持更多的虚拟机运行。
过多的 CPU 数量也可能导致资源竞争和负载均衡问题,从而影响虚拟化性能。
因此,合理选择和配置服务器 CPU 数量对于实现良好的虚拟化性能至关重要。
三、服务器 CPU 数量对虚拟化性能的影响分析
1. 计算能力的影响
服务器CPU 数量的增加直接提高了计算能力,使得虚拟机可以处理更多的任务和数据。
在虚拟化环境中,更多的 CPU 核心意味着更高的并发处理能力,有助于提高虚拟机的响应速度和任务处理效率。
2. 资源利用率的影响
合理选择和配置服务器 CPU 数量可以最大化资源利用率。
当虚拟机数量较少时,过多的 CPU 核心可能导致资源闲置。
随着虚拟机数量的增加,更多的 CPU 核心可以更好地分配和平衡负载,提高资源利用率。
因此,在选择服务器 CPU 数量时,需要综合考虑虚拟机数量和业务需求。
3. 虚拟机性能表现的影响
服务器 CPU 数量对虚拟机性能表现具有显著影响。
更多的 CPU 核心可以提供更强的计算能力,使得虚拟机在运行应用程序和提供服务时具有更好的性能表现。
合理的 CPU 分配和调度策略也可以确保虚拟机在共享物理硬件资源时获得足够的计算能力,从而提高整体虚拟化环境的性能表现。
四、服务器 CPU 配置建议
基于以上分析,以下是在构建虚拟化环境时选择服务器 CPU 数量的建议:
1. 根据业务需求评估虚拟机数量:在选择服务器 CPU 数量之前,需要评估业务需求并确定所需的虚拟机数量。这有助于确定所需的计算能力和资源利用率。
2. 选择合理的 CPU 配置:根据虚拟机数量和业务需求,选择合理的服务器 CPU配置。在平衡计算能力和成本的同时,确保满足虚拟化环境的性能需求。
3. 考虑负载均衡和资源调度策略:在选择服务器 CPU 数量时,需要考虑负载均衡和资源调度策略。通过优化资源分配和调度策略,确保虚拟机在共享物理硬件资源时获得良好的性能表现。
4. 监控和调整性能表现:在虚拟化环境运行过程中,需要监控和调整性能表现。根据实际情况调整服务器 CPU 配置和虚拟机资源分配策略,以确保实现最佳的虚拟化性能。
五、结论
服务器 CPU 数量对虚拟化性能具有重要影响。
在选择服务器 CPU 数量时,需要综合考虑业务需求、虚拟机数量、计算能力、资源利用率和负载均衡等因素。
通过合理选择和配置服务器 CPU 数量,可以最大化虚拟化环境的性能表现,为企业带来更大的价值。